The Reason For Superchargers On Foreign Car Models

A supercharger improves performance on a foreign car by compressing the air entering the engine, increasing oxygen availability and enabling more fuel combustion. This results in greater power output and higher torque, enhancing acceleration and overall drivability. Unlike turbochargers, superchargers provide immediate power delivery without lag since they are mechanically driven by the engine. This consistent boost across the RPM range improves throttle response and ensures strong performance in various driving conditions, making the car more powerful and responsive.

The Why for a Supercharger Rebuild in St. Charles

You may need a supercharger rebuild for several reasons:

  1. Wear and Tear: Over time, the components of a supercharger can experience wear and tear, particularly in high-performance or heavily driven vehicles. This can lead to issues such as worn bearings, seals, or rotors, compromising the supercharger’s efficiency and performance.
  2. Loss of Boost: A decrease in boost pressure or power output may indicate internal wear or damage within the supercharger. This can result from worn seals, damaged bearings, or other issues affecting the supercharger’s ability to compress air effectively.
  3. Noise or Whining: Unusual noises such as whining or rattling coming from the supercharger may indicate worn or damaged components. This can be caused by worn bearings, damaged rotors, or misaligned components, necessitating a rebuild to restore proper functionality and eliminate noise.
  4. Leakage: Oil leaks or coolant leaks from the supercharger housing can indicate worn seals or gaskets, compromising the supercharger’s sealing integrity. A rebuild may be necessary to replace these seals and prevent further leakage.
  5. Performance Issues: A decrease in engine performance, such as reduced acceleration or power delivery, may be attributed to supercharger issues. A rebuild can address internal wear or damage, restoring the supercharger’s performance and improving overall engine output.

Overall, a supercharger rebuild may be necessary to address wear and tear, loss of boost, noise or whining, leakage, or performance issues, ensuring optimal performance and reliability of the supercharger system.

Add a Supercharger or Add a Turbocharger?

The main difference between a supercharger install and a turbocharger install lies in their respective methods of forced induction. A supercharger is mechanically driven by the engine via a belt or chain and compresses air directly into the intake manifold, providing immediate power boost at lower RPMs. In contrast, a turbocharger is driven by exhaust gases, which spin a turbine connected to a compressor wheel. This compressor wheel then compresses air before it enters the engine. Turbochargers typically exhibit a “turbo lag,” where there’s a delay in power delivery until exhaust gases build up, but they’re more efficient and can provide higher boost levels at higher RPMs. Additionally, superchargers consume engine power to operate, while turbochargers harness wasted exhaust energy, making them more fuel-efficient. The choice between the two depends on factors like desired power delivery, engine characteristics, and driving preferences.
